Atlas of the Russian State 1845
Heading:
Author: Akhmatov, I.
Title: [In Russian:] Geographical, Historical, and Chorographical Atlas of the Russian State, Based on the History of N.M. Karamzin
Place Published: Saint Petersburg
Publisher:[Einerling?]
Date Published: 1845
Description:
With title page, 28 pp, 71 colored maps, folding table of chronology of Russian Tsars, 862-1845. (Folio) 40x24 cm (15½x 9¾") cloth-backed printed paper-covered boards. New Edition, revised.
Karamzin was a distinguished Russian historian of the early 19th century (see Vucinich, Science in Russian Culture to 1860). The atlas is based on his major work. A first edition was published in 1831. P-LG 3111. The first edition is P-LG 3098.
Condition Report: Wear and staining to boards with areas of loss to paper and spine cloth; spine and top board along with title page detached from text block; interior otherwise sound, with toning and scattered foxing, a few creases and irregular folds; interior very good.
